OCRE是一款先进的光学字符识别(OCR)工具,它能够高效地从图像文件中提取ASCII码或Unicode字符。为了更好地展示其强大功能,本文提供了丰富的代码示例,帮助用户深入了解并掌握OCRE的使用方法。
OCRE, OCR, ASCII, Unicode, 代码示例
OCRE,作为一款集成了先进光学字符识别技术的软件,它的出现极大地简化了从图像文件中提取文本的过程。OCRE的核心能力在于能够准确无误地识别并转换图像中的文字为ASCII码或Unicode字符,这一特性使得它在文档管理和数据录入等领域发挥着重要作用。
在当今数字化时代,大量的纸质文档被扫描成电子版,而这些电子版文档往往是以图像形式存在的。OCRE软件的出现,就如同一把钥匙,打开了通往高效信息处理的大门。它不仅支持多种文件格式,还能根据不同的应用场景调整识别参数,确保输出结果的高度准确性。
对于那些经常需要处理大量扫描文档的专业人士来说,OCRE不仅仅是一款工具,更是一种提高工作效率、减少重复劳动的有效手段。通过OCRE,用户可以轻松地将图像中的文字转换为可编辑的文本格式,从而节省了大量的时间和精力。
为了让用户能够快速上手并充分利用OCRE的强大功能,接下来我们将详细介绍该软件的安装过程及基本配置步骤。
通过以上简单的几步,您就可以开始使用OCRE进行高效的文本识别工作了。随着对软件熟悉程度的加深,您还可以探索更多高级功能,进一步提升工作效率。
在深入探讨OCRE如何提取ASCII码和Unicode字符之前,我们不妨先简要回顾一下这两种编码方式的基本概念。ASCII码(American Standard Code for Information Interchange,美国信息交换标准代码)是一种基于拉丁字母的一套电脑编码系统,它最初被设计为7位的编码,用于表示128种可能的字符。随着计算机技术的发展,扩展ASCII码出现了,它使用8位编码,能够表示更多的字符。而Unicode则是一种更为全面的字符编码标准,旨在为世界上几乎所有的书写系统提供统一的编码方案,它支持超过10万种不同的字符,包括各种语言的文字、符号以及表情符号等。
OCRE软件正是利用了这些编码标准的优势,能够从图像文件中准确提取出所需的字符。无论是在处理英文文档时采用ASCII码,还是面对复杂的多语言环境时使用Unicode,OCRE都能游刃有余地完成任务。这种灵活性不仅提升了软件的实用性,也为用户带来了极大的便利。
为了更好地理解OCRE是如何工作的,下面将通过几个具体的代码示例来展示如何使用OCRE从图像文件中提取ASCII码和Unicode字符。
假设我们有一张包含英文文本的图像文件english_doc.jpg,我们可以使用以下伪代码来提取其中的ASCII码:
// 加载OCRE软件
OCRE.load()
// 读取图像文件
image = OCRE.readImage("english_doc.jpg")
// 设置识别模式为英文
OCRE.setLanguage("English")
// 提取ASCII码
asciiText = OCRE.extractText(image, "ASCII")
// 输出结果
print(asciiText)
对于包含多种语言的文档,如中文、日文和韩文等,我们可以使用以下伪代码来提取Unicode字符:
// 加载OCRE软件
OCRE.load()
// 读取图像文件
image = OCRE.readImage("multilingual_doc.jpg")
// 设置识别模式为多语言
OCRE.setLanguage("Chinese, Japanese, Korean")
// 提取Unicode字符
unicodeText = OCRE.extractText(image, "Unicode")
// 输出结果
print(unicodeText)
通过这些示例,我们可以清晰地看到OCRE软件的强大之处。它不仅能够处理单一语言的文档,还能够应对复杂的多语言环境,这无疑大大拓宽了其应用范围。无论是对于个人用户还是企业用户而言,OCRE都是一款不可或缺的工具,它能够极大地提高工作效率,让文本处理变得更加简单高效。
在文档处理领域,OCRE软件展现出了非凡的能力。无论是日常办公中的文件整理,还是专业领域的档案管理,OCRE都成为了不可或缺的助手。它不仅能够高效地从图像文件中提取文本,还能确保提取结果的准确性,这对于依赖于精确信息的企业和个人来说至关重要。
案例研究:企业文档自动化
想象一家大型律师事务所每天都要处理成千上万份合同、协议和其他法律文件。这些文件往往以扫描件的形式存在,传统的手动输入不仅耗时费力,而且容易出错。引入OCRE后,事务所能够迅速将这些扫描件转化为可搜索、可编辑的电子文档,极大地提高了工作效率。例如,在处理一份长达50页的合同扫描件时,OCRE仅需几分钟就能完成全部文本的提取工作,而人工录入则可能需要数小时甚至更长时间。
此外,OCRE还支持多种语言的识别,这意味着即使是跨国公司也能轻松应对不同国家和地区的需求。比如,一家总部位于中国的跨国公司,其业务遍布全球各地,经常需要处理来自不同国家的文件。OCRE的多语言支持功能确保了无论文件是中文、英文还是其他语言,都能够被准确无误地转换为电子文本,为公司的全球化运营提供了强有力的支持。
随着大数据时代的到来,数据挖掘已成为企业和研究机构获取有价值信息的重要手段之一。OCRE软件凭借其强大的文本提取能力,在数据挖掘领域也展现出了巨大的潜力。
示例:市场研究报告的自动化生成
市场研究分析师通常需要从大量的报告、新闻稿和行业分析中提取关键信息,以便进行趋势分析和预测。传统的方法往往是手动摘录重要数据点,这种方法不仅效率低下,而且容易遗漏重要细节。借助OCRE,分析师可以自动从PDF文件、图像甚至是网页截图中提取文本,再通过编程语言如Python进行数据清洗和分析,最终生成结构化的报告。
例如,一位分析师正在研究全球智能手机市场的最新趋势,他可以从各大科技网站收集到数百篇相关的文章和报告。通过OCRE,这些非结构化的文本数据可以被快速转换为结构化数据,便于进一步的统计分析。分析师可以轻松地比较不同品牌手机的市场份额变化、消费者偏好等关键指标,从而为企业决策提供有力的数据支持。
OCRE的应用不仅限于此,它还可以帮助研究人员从历史文献中提取有价值的信息,加速科学研究的进程;或是辅助教育工作者整理教学资源,提高教学质量。总之,无论是在商业领域还是学术界,OCRE都以其卓越的表现证明了自己是数据挖掘不可或缺的利器。
OCRE软件凭借其卓越的技术实力和广泛的应用场景,在众多光学字符识别工具中脱颖而出。它不仅具备高度的准确性和灵活性,还拥有直观易用的界面,即便是初次接触OCR技术的用户也能迅速上手。以下是OCRE软件最为显著的几大优点:
尽管OCRE软件在许多方面表现优异,但任何技术都有其局限性,OCRE也不例外。了解这些局限性有助于用户更加合理地评估软件的实际应用效果,并采取相应的措施来克服潜在的挑战。
综上所述,OCRE软件凭借其强大的文本提取能力和广泛的适用性,在众多OCR工具中占据了一席之地。然而,用户在使用过程中也应意识到其局限性,并采取相应措施来最大化软件的价值。
在使用OCRE软件的过程中,有一些重要的事项需要注意,以确保获得最佳的使用体验和最准确的识别结果。下面是一些实用的建议,帮助用户更好地利用这款强大的工具。
通过遵循上述注意事项和解答常见问题,用户可以更加熟练地使用OCRE软件,充分发挥其在文本提取方面的强大功能。无论是处理日常文档还是进行复杂的数据挖掘项目,OCRE都是一个值得信赖的伙伴。
本文全面介绍了OCRE这款先进的光学字符识别(OCR)软件,它能够高效准确地从图像文件中提取ASCII码或Unicode字符。通过丰富的代码示例,展示了OCRE在处理英文文档和多语言文档时的强大功能。无论是在文档处理领域还是数据挖掘领域,OCRE都展现出了非凡的能力,极大地提高了工作效率。尽管OCRE具有诸多优点,如高效准确的文本提取、广泛的文件格式支持以及用户友好的界面设计,但也存在一定的局限性,特别是在处理复杂背景或低质量图像时。因此,在使用OCRE时,需要注意图像质量、正确设置语言和字符集、调整识别模式,并进行必要的后期校对。总体而言,OCRE是一款功能强大且易于使用的OCR工具,适用于各种应用场景,无论是个人用户还是企业用户都能从中受益。